Tips for Thriving in Pediatric Clinical - ENCORE! #360
It's really helpful to know a few specific things in advance of your pediatric clinicals so you can make the most of your experience from the start.
In this episode, I'm sharing my top 6 pediatric clinical tips, including:
How to customize your plan of care based on the child’s developmental stage
A quick way to estimate hypotension in children
The importance of weight-based calculations
Key differences between an adult and a pediatric airway
What a child in distress looks like
Tips for assessing a child in the clinical setting
